ELTON JOHN
Ticket sales nearing 33,000
With less than 2 weeks o concert date on December 6, close to 33,000 seats have been sold with non-Wellingtonians now hurrying to buy the remainder. Promoter Capital C: Concerts have been delighted at the wide age range of those booking and the huge amount of mail and email received from people just happy that Elton has decided to visit the city. Booking agents Ticketek are gearing up to handle the last rush period and the event has been attracting the corporate ‘ Christmas Party’ market as well as people gifting tickets as early Christmas presents.
